Maybe one of the most used football formations is current years is different variations on the 4-3-3. This is among the most popular offensive football formations, and for good reason. This tactic offers a great deal of flexibility as it can be quickly tailored depending upon the club's goals and in-game scenarios. The majority of managers use this formation primarily due to how efficient it can be in developing opportunities and scoring goals. This is specifically the case for clubs that have talented midfielders and wingers who are able to use tight spaces to their benefit. This is merely due to the fact that the lines are close to each other in this tactic, indicating that clubs have to count on fast and accurate passes as well as good dribbling capabilities. The midfield and attack line typically push forward as a unit to produce goal-scoring opportunities.

For example, the 4-4-2 is a formation that has actually been used in football since the 1970s as it is a dependable method that can be quickly customised. The positioning of the 4 midfielders is what determines the club's tactic. For more attack effectiveness, coaches may opt for one defensive midfielder and a line of three attacking midfielders that play behind the forward line. To make it more defensive, the 4 midfielders can be placed in an arch to cover more area.

While formations that favour the attack are the most enjoyable to see, some groups depend on defensive football formations for various factors. They may wish to maintain their lead or merely save efforts for more vital upcoming games. No matter the motive, strategies that favour the defence can be highly effective at stopping the rival from building play and producing dangerous possibilities. In this context, the 4-5-1 is most likely one of the most popular defence-focused tactics. This formation counts on developing defensive solidity in the midfield location by creating a 5-player lozenge that covers some crucial locations of the midfield.
